Comprehensive Features of Modern E-Readers

Contemporary e-readers are far more than simple digital book repositories. They represent sophisticated technological ecosystems that integrate multiple functionalities designed to enhance the reading experience. Advanced models now incorporate adaptive lighting technologies that automatically adjust screen brightness based on ambient conditions, ensuring optimal reading comfort in various environments. Battery life has become a standout feature, with modern devices offering weeks of continuous use on a single charge. This remarkable efficiency eliminates the constant anxiety of device charging and allows readers to immerse themselves in their literary worlds without interruption. Additionally, expanded storage capabilities now enable users to carry entire libraries in a device smaller than a typical paperback book.

Personalization and Connectivity in Digital Reading

The modern e-reader transcends traditional boundaries by offering unprecedented personalization options. Sophisticated software algorithms now provide intelligent recommendations based on reading history, creating a curated reading experience tailored to individual preferences. Cloud synchronization ensures that readers can seamlessly transition between devices, maintaining their exact reading position and personal annotations. Connectivity features have transformed these devices into comprehensive reading platforms. Integrated Wi-Fi and cellular options allow instant book downloads, while built-in dictionaries and translation tools provide immediate contextual understanding. Some advanced models even offer audiobook integration, creating a multi-modal reading experience that caters to different learning and consumption preferences.

Accessibility and Educational Potential

E-readers have emerged as powerful tools for educational accessibility, breaking down traditional barriers to reading. Adjustable font sizes, text-to-speech capabilities, and language support make these devices invaluable for individuals with visual impairments or learning differences. Students and lifelong learners can now access vast libraries of educational content with unprecedented ease and flexibility. The environmental implications of digital reading cannot be overstated. By reducing paper consumption and minimizing transportation-related carbon emissions associated with traditional book distribution, e-readers represent a more sustainable approach to literary consumption. This eco-friendly aspect appeals to environmentally conscious consumers seeking to reduce their carbon footprint.
